If you want space and independence, it can be a great fit. 2) Price Reality Check: What Actually Drives Villa Prices Don’t compare villas like flats With villas, a one-line quote never tells the full story. Two villas with the same “BHK” can be priced very differently because the real value sits in land, community planning, and location strength. The big price drivers to watch Here’s what moves villa pricing up or down in most luxury villas in Ahmedabad and premium communities: Micro-location: “Near SG Highway” can mean very different daily convenience. Plot size and frontage: Bigger isn’t always better, but it usually costs more. Gated vs standalone: A strong gated community typically commands a premium. Road approach and surroundings: A great home with a poor approach road feels like a daily compromise. Specifications: Flooring, kitchen, bathroom fittings, windows, insulation, and overall build quality. Community maintenance and management: How the society runs matters as much as the brochure. View and openness: Real views and low obstruction can add value (when they’re genuine). A practical tip: before you decide a quote is “high,” compare the full picture—usable space, community density, approach road, and what the project will feel like after it’s fully occupied. 3) Location Guide: Where Villa Buyers Usually Shortlist Why SG Highway-side living stays popular A lot of villa demand clusters around the SG Highway belt because people want connectivity without living in the most congested pockets. For example, many buyers ask about Luxury Lake View Villas at Mount Brook Lake because they want the balance of premium community living with an environment that feels open. 4) Lifestyle Checklist: What to Inspect (Before You Fall in Love) Security, community, and daily comfort Most villa buyers want independence—but they also want safety. That’s why gated community villas Ahmedabad are a strong preference for families. When you visit, look beyond the main gate and ask: Is security active or just symbolic? Are there blind spots and poorly lit corners? How is visitor entry handled? Are internal roads wide enough for smooth two-way movement? Amenities that actually get used Clubhouses and sports zones are great, but the “premium” feeling usually comes from the basics being done right: Power backup expectations (what’s covered, what’s not) Water supply reliability and storage systems Parking practicality (not just “two car parks,” but ease of access) Noise levels (especially near main roads) Ventilation and natural light inside the villa Don’t ignore maintenance math A villa can feel affordable at booking time, and then feel expensive month-to-month if maintenance is high or poorly managed. Ask for: Current maintenance structure What’s included (security, landscaping, clubhouse upkeep) Any planned increases once the society is fully occupied 5) The Lake-View Question: When a View Is Worth Paying For A real view vs a brochure view Lake-facing homes are popular for a reason—less obstruction, better openness, and a calmer feel. Two plots can have the same per-square-foot quote and still be totally different in terms of: Location within the broader region Approach roads and accessibility Legal clarity and documentation quality Plot dimensions, corner/road-facing advantages Future resale appeal So instead of hunting the “cheapest rate,” hunt the “cleanest, most sensible deal.” What actually moves value over 5–10+ years Long-term value movement typically comes from: Better connectivity (time-to-reach reduces) More real usage (people, businesses, warehouses, services) Improved local ecosystem (amenities, services, housing demand) Clean ownership chains and buyer confidence In other words, long-term growth is usually a result of demand becoming more real, not just more optimistic. 4) Do Due Diligence Like a Pro Before You Book Paperwork and clarity protect you more than “tips” Land can be rewarding, but land also demands discipline. Before you commit to any deal—especially when you’re doing dholera plot booking—treat verification as non-negotiable. And yes, this is also where pricing becomes meaningful. A “low” dholera smart city plot price per square feet isn’t a bargain if paperwork is weak. On the other hand, a slightly higher rate can be worth it if the plot is clean, accessible, and easy to resell. A simple checklist to keep you safe Here’s a quick checklist you can screenshot and use: Ownership clarity: Who owns it, and is the seller authorized to sell? Title chain: Are previous transfers clear and consistent? Encumbrance check: Any loans, disputes, or claims on the land? Plot demarcation: Can you physically identify the plot on site? Access road: Is approach practical and clearly defined? Layout approvals (where applicable): Ask what approvals exist and get copies. Sale documentation: Ensure agreements match the plot details exactly. Payment trail: Keep payments traceable and documented. If any part feels unclear, don’t “adjust later.” Land problems rarely become easier with time. 5) Build a Long-Term Strategy Instead of Guessing Holding period, exit plan, and expectations If you’re considering Dholera, it helps to decide your strategy upfront. In short: 2025 is a year where being careful matters as much as being early. 2) Dholera Smart City Plot Booking Price in 2025: Realistic Expectations A) What “booking price” usually includes (and what it doesn’t) When people search dholera smart city plot booking price, they’re often talking about the amount needed to reserve a plot—sometimes a token amount, sometimes a first installment, sometimes a sizeable “down payment.” Depending on the project, the booking stage might include: plot reservation amount, initial paperwork, and a basic payment schedule. But it may not include: stamp duty and registration, documentation charges, maintenance/development charges, preferential location charges (PLC), if applicable. So when comparing prices in 2025, always ask for a clear “all-in estimate,” not just the headline figure. B) Expected price ranges in 2025 (without overpromising) Plot rates in Dholera can vary widely based on location, approvals, road access, and developer credibility. Instead of one “fixed” number, think in ranges. In 2025, buyers may commonly see: Budget plotted options (basic layout + early-stage development): lower entry pricing, but higher due diligence needed. Mid-range plotted projects (better access + clearer paperwork + visible development): more stable pricing and typically easier resale. Premium plotted options (strong location positioning + stronger developer brand + better amenities): higher price per sq ft, but sometimes better buyer comfort. The right choice depends on your goal: quick resale vs. long holding vs. building later. A smart dholera land investment starts with matching the plot type to your timeline. 3) Price Per Square Feet in Dholera: How to Compare Plots the Right Way A) What “price per sq ft” actually tells you A lot of listings highlight dholera smart city plot price per square feet as the main comparison point. It’s useful—but only if you compare similar plots. Price per sq ft works best when: plot sizes are similar, location access is similar, approvals and documentation quality are similar, and development status is comparable. If two projects quote the same dholera smart city plot price per square feet but one has cleaner paperwork, better access roads, or a more reliable developer—your true value isn’t the same. B) The 5 biggest factors that push prices up or down Here are the real reasons one plot costs more than another: Location clarity (not just “near Dholera”) Ask for exact marking and distance references. Road approach and connectivity A plot that’s easy to reach year-round often holds demand better. Project approvals and title clarity Clean documentation may cost more, but it lowers buyer risk. Developer reputation and after-sales support Smooth paperwork and honest communication matter more than fancy brochures. Plot size and corner/road-facing preference Certain positions may come with extra charges. This is why two buyers can both say they bought in Dholera in 2025, yet one feels confident and the other feels stuck. 4) Hidden Costs Buyers Should Budget For (So the Deal Doesn’t Surprise You) A) The “real total” is more than the plot rate If you’re planning your budget for 2025, don’t stop at the base price. Most plot purchases include additional costs that can change your final number. Common add-ons include: Stamp duty and registration charges (these vary based on rules and declared value) Legal/documentation charges (project-specific) Maintenance or development charges (if part of the scheme) PLC / corner plot premium (if applicable) Mutation and local process costs (depending on transaction structure) A responsible advisor will give you an estimate range and clearly tell you what depends on government rates vs. project policies. That’s especially important if you’re making a dholera land investment with a strict budget ceiling. B) Quick checklist: what to verify before you pay anything Before you put money down, make sure you can answer these: Can you see the plot location clearly on the layout and on the ground? Is the title chain clear (ask for documents, not just promises)? Do you have a written payment schedule with timelines? Is there a proper receipt for every payment? What exactly happens if you cancel—what are the charges? Who will support registration and what’s the tentative timeline? This checklist is simple, but it prevents most buyer regrets. 5) How to Book a Plot Safely in 2025 (Step-by-Step) A) Treat it like a process, not an impulse In 2025, many buyers rush after watching a few videos or hearing a friend’s story.
